Verbier


 

 

Undeniably one of the most celebrated ski resorts in the world, Verbier offers some of Switzerland's most challenging skiing and snowboarding, a fabulous choice of high quality accommodation, and a sophisticated cosmoplitan après ski scene.

 
It is a popular weekend destination for well-heeled skiers from Geneva and London, many of whom rent apartments for the season and commute on Friday and Sunday evenings.
 
With the neighbouring resorts of Thyon, Veysonnaz, and Nendaz, Verbier forms part of the vast 4 Vallées ski area. The four resorts are linked by lifts with electronic passes to provide a total of 412 km of ski slopes and 95 different lifts, with the longest single run an astonishing 31km. The highest point in the region is the Mont-Fort at 3330m which forms part of the local Verbier area.
 
Verbier's ski season normally runs from mid-December to the end of April. Resort altitude ranges from 1500m to 3300m (the summit of the Mont-Fort glacier) where the views are simply breathtaking. Such high altitude and the presence of glaciers means that snow is guaranteed. Verbier is also one of the world's top off piste resorts, offering fantastic powder and great heli-skiing opportunities and an excellent snowpark.
 
The village itself is a a very attractive collection of traditional and modern chalets nestling around a central square dominated by the village church.

The Skiing

Beginners

For beginners there are a number of nursery slopes located within the village. These are readily accessible. La Chaux also has gentle undulating runs. For the more adventurous Savoleyeres offers excellent opportunities to explore the mountain on long blue runs through the trees.

Intermediates

Verbier and the rest of the 4 valleys offers a vast area of varied terrain from winding routes through the trees to the more challenging glacial pistes. Try to ski the 4 Valleys in a day (but don't miss the last connecting lift back), explore Brusson for a day - the possibilities are endless.

Advanced

Verbier has become a meccca for advanced skiers, with challenging itinerary runs and unquestionably some of the best off piste skiing in the world. If you tire of what you find on your own then hire a guide and go heliskiing or touring and you will be shown to places you could never have imagined exist.
